On an FDOT project, an approved gauge is typically used for which base?

Explanation:
The use of an approved gauge on an FDOT project is typically associated with the limerock base. This is because limerock is a material that requires careful quality control and uniformity in thickness to ensure proper compaction and performance under the roadway. The approved gauge helps in verifying that the layer meets the specifications laid out for limerock bases, which include density, moisture content, and thickness. In contrast, other materials like sandy, clay, or gravel bases may follow different specifications or methods for assessment and compaction, which might not necessitate the same level of measurement as required for limerock. The focus on using an approved gauge specifically highlights the importance of compliance with FDOT standards for limerock materials in roadway construction.
